Output efc4fe16dbbe9306c5aa148b88a7fe6124c28d22f2c589241095e5aa20d8a33d:0

value
31000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3add04867f04624e4c628ff515076efe681c130d OP_EQUAL
address
374FtFJM3zzVMyZZX8h7ZzpUW9vEHaKuuo
transaction
efc4fe16dbbe9306c5aa148b88a7fe6124c28d22f2c589241095e5aa20d8a33d
spent
true